  I'm running a chroot (Debian sid/experimental) inside a Debian sid system.
The main purpose in having this chroot is being able to test KDE4. This is
working mostly well. But there's one thing I've been unable to get working
so far and this is having hal running into the chroot.

  The Debian hal init script aborts its start alleging that won't run into a
chroot. I suppose there is a good reason for not running the service in
that situation, but I haven't been able to get an answer yet.

  My aim is having hal running into the chroot, so I'll need some advice.
I'd appreciate if someone could hint me why hal does not/cannot/will not
run into a chroot.

  If it is possible having it run into the chroot at all, I'd also
appreciate some points as to get it working like that.
